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0312851 8580495 97712
57 9616729 065515684
57 9616729 065515684
8365 2438892910 94 8628972976 549
All about undefined
Interested in learning more?
57 9616729 065515684
8365 2438892910 94 8628972976 549
See more
010484 2824
596235 393 0232
See more
928239 1424300
9988894850 296567002 2516200 8343
See more